Well Jon has come up with an ingenious way for us to organize you guys by forums so you can be with your friends. Its not going to please EVERYONE but at least you can be with your forum.

Posted by Jon on BWImports.org -
set up parking plans ive debated and came to a conclusion this is the best way:

Ask boss if i can put a deposit on the orange large cones we sell. So I dont need to buy it and use it for 1 day
buy colored posters and write each forum name on each poster (will cut peices out so its not a huge poster and so we can use part of each poster board for other signs)
In that way we can point ppl which are to park in easily by pointing to the color poster

forum name posters will be taped to the cones

I will get some wooden garden polls and some colored marking tape to put in colors the area of parking each forum should take up.


So when you arrive, we will have areas assigned for each forum involved with the meet. we will be at the front entrance to the parking lot to collect fee and to point you to your colored area. The parking lot is pretty big so I am confident we will get everyone in

Keep in mind, depending on how many people you have in your car is how much you pay. $10 for showing and eatting for the driver only. It will be $5 per person beyond. If you don't feel like being in the car show, its just $5 a head. for example, lets say you want to show your car, and have 2 friends with you. This is $10 (car and driver) + $5 (1 friend) + $5 (1 friend) = $20

What we want:
1) To make this clear, just being there costs us money by renting the space, period. In turn, being there will cost you money. So do not show up if you do not intend to pay willingly. I do not want to hear, "Oh, we just wanted to drop in a for a while, not to eat or show, just to chill." Pull your own weight and come up with the 5 bones per person. Enough said on this topic.

2) Adult acting people, I'm no one's parent. This is for fun, the car show is for fun, period.

What we don't want:
1) Reving engines, peeling tires, seeing how loud my exhaust is compared to yours, seeing how loud my stereo is, racing.

2) When you leave the park, DO NOT PEEL AWAY LIKE A BAT OUTTA HELL. This happens at every show I go to when its over, everyone has to be a show off. We have kids and parents (families) there to enjoy a peaceful day at the park. You represent your forum, so acting the fool calls out your entire forum. Act accordingly.

Well in the home stretch! 3 days until game day! Can't wait to meet everyone!
